Find Help for Teenage Substance Abusers
Fortunately, there are plenty of treatment centers available for those with substance abuse problems. In fact, many specialize in curing teens using the 12-Step Program, although typically that is just one layer of the treatment.
The Memorial Hermann Prevention and Recovery Center features a program for teens that uses 12 steps to heal, as does Echo Malibu. The Phoenix Outdoor Program provides a setting in the wilderness, but still uses the 12-Step Program to cure symptoms of teen substance abuse.
